
Property investment involves significant financial and legal responsibility. Whether purchasing residential property, commercial space, agricultural land, or investment assets, buyers must ensure every transaction follows proper legal procedures. Even small mistakes during property transactions can lead to ownership conflicts, financial losses, or long term litigation.
Property disputes continue to rise due to unclear ownership records, fraudulent transactions, delayed projects, unauthorised developments, and poorly drafted agreements. Many of these issues can be avoided through proper legal guidance before finalising a transaction.
Real estate lawyers play a critical role in helping buyers, investors, developers, and businesses reduce legal risks and prevent property related disputes.

Property agreements contain important legal and financial obligations. Poorly drafted contracts can create confusion, hidden liabilities, and future litigation.
Real estate lawyers review and prepare:
A professionally drafted agreement clearly defines rights, responsibilities, payment schedules, possession terms, and dispute resolution procedures.
Legal experts ensure contracts protect client interests and comply with applicable property laws.

Disputes involving developers and construction projects are increasingly common. Delayed possession, poor construction quality, regulatory violations, and misleading project representations often create conflict between buyers and builders.
